首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何同时刷新HTTPServeletResponse中的两个文件

要同时刷新HTTPServletResponse中的两个文件,可以按照以下步骤进行操作:

  1. 获取HTTPServletResponse对象。
    • HTTPServletResponse是Servlet API中的一个接口,用于向客户端发送响应。
    • 在Java Servlet中,可以通过doGet()或doPost()方法的参数获取HTTPServletResponse对象。
  • 设置响应头信息。
    • 使用HTTPServletResponse对象的setHeader()方法,设置Content-Disposition头信息,指定文件名和文件类型。
    • 例如,可以使用以下代码设置两个文件的响应头信息:
    • 例如,可以使用以下代码设置两个文件的响应头信息:
  • 获取文件的输入流。
    • 使用Java的文件操作类,如FileInputStream,从文件系统中读取文件内容,并创建文件的输入流。
    • 例如,可以使用以下代码获取两个文件的输入流:
    • 例如,可以使用以下代码获取两个文件的输入流:
  • 获取响应的输出流。
    • 使用HTTPServletResponse对象的getOutputStream()方法,获取响应的输出流。
    • 例如,可以使用以下代码获取响应的输出流:
    • 例如,可以使用以下代码获取响应的输出流:
  • 将文件内容写入响应的输出流。
    • 使用输入流的read()方法,读取文件内容,并使用输出流的write()方法,将文件内容写入响应的输出流。
    • 例如,可以使用以下代码将两个文件的内容写入响应的输出流:
    • 例如,可以使用以下代码将两个文件的内容写入响应的输出流:
  • 关闭输入流和输出流。
    • 使用输入流的close()方法和输出流的close()方法,关闭输入流和输出流。
    • 例如,可以使用以下代码关闭两个文件的输入流和响应的输出流:
    • 例如,可以使用以下代码关闭两个文件的输入流和响应的输出流:

通过以上步骤,就可以同时刷新HTTPServletResponse中的两个文件。请注意,以上代码仅为示例,实际应根据具体需求进行适当修改。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

php学习之html标签-超链接属性(四)

超级了标记 语法:当前对超链接的描述 作用:网页进行跳转 常用的属性: href:链接的网页或者IP或者地址                值:具体的地址 target:打开新链接的方式                         值:_blank(新窗口)、_self(当前页面)、parent(父窗口)、_top(顶级) name:锚点链接(当点击链接时进行的跳转—(回到顶部))           值:锚点名称 路径分类:相对路径和绝对路径 绝

04

Linux文件基础I/O

1.空文件也要在磁盘占据空间 2.文件 = 内容 + 属性 3.文件操作 = 对内容 + 对属性 4.标定一个文件,必须使用文件路径 + 文件名(唯一性) 5.如果没有指明对应的文件路径,默认是在当前路径进行访问 6.当我们把fopen,fclose,fread,fwrite等接口写完之后,代码编译之后,形成二进制可执行程序之后,但是没运行,文件对应的操作有没有被执行呢?没有 —— 对文件操作的本质是进程对文件的操作。 7.一个文件如果没被打开,可以直接进行文件访问吗??不能!一个文件要被访问,就必须先被打开!(被打开的时候是用户调用端口,操作系统负责操控硬件,所以这个操作是用户进程和操作系统共同完成的) 8.磁盘的文件不是所有的都被打开,是一部分被打开,一部分关闭。 总结:文件操作的本质是进程和被打开文件之间的关系。

00
领券